Unofficial Bookings for Maruti eVitara Commence

As per various sources online, some dealers have started accepting a token amount of Rs 25,000 to register unofficial bookings for the upcoming EV. This is a common figure that a lot of carmakers ask for to make a booking for a car in this segment. Anyway, we are not sure about the pricing of the EV just yet. However, judging by its dimensions, it will rival the likes of the Hyundai Creta EV, MG ZS EV, Mahindra XUV400 and Tata Curvv EV. Hence, this segment is heating up for potential car buyers.

Even though the Maruti eVitara has not launched yet, there have been enough announcements regarding most aspects of the specifications. For instance, it will use Suzuki’s new HEARTECT-e platform with eAxle (3-in-1 unit including inverter, motor and transmission). There will be two battery pack options – 49 kWh or 61 kWh. Buyers will be able to choose between a single-motor 2WD and dual-motor AWD configuration with power and torque figures ranging from 142 hp / 189 Nm to 172 hp / 189 Nm and 181 hp / 300 Nm (AWD), respectively. It boasts a ground clearance of 180 mm and weighs between 1,702 kg and 1,899 kg. Maruti claims a range of over 500 km on a single charge.
